Lasse Lensu is a scholar working on Computer Vision and Pattern Recognition, Radiology, Nuclear Medicine and Imaging and Cellular and Molecular Neuroscience. According to data from OpenAlex, Lasse Lensu has authored 69 papers receiving a total of 1.2k indexed citations (citations by other indexed papers that have themselves been cited), including 27 papers in Computer Vision and Pattern Recognition, 13 papers in Radiology, Nuclear Medicine and Imaging and 9 papers in Cellular and Molecular Neuroscience. Recurrent topics in Lasse Lensu's work include Retinal Imaging and Analysis (13 papers), Photoreceptor and optogenetics research (9 papers) and Retinal Diseases and Treatments (8 papers). Lasse Lensu is often cited by papers focused on Retinal Imaging and Analysis (13 papers), Photoreceptor and optogenetics research (9 papers) and Retinal Diseases and Treatments (8 papers). Lasse Lensu collaborates with scholars based in Finland, United Kingdom and Czechia. Lasse Lensu's co-authors include Heikki Kälviäinen, Hannu Uusitalo, Joni‐Kristian Kämäräinen, Tomi Kauppi, Iiris Sorri, Valentina Kalesnykiene, Raimo Voutilainen, Juhani Pietilä, Tuomas Eerola and Arto Kaarna and has published in prestigious journals such as Applied Energy, Physical Chemistry Chemical Physics and Optics Express.
